Fedotov will join Philadelphia and will be able to play for the club before the end of the season – media

Goalie Ivan Fedotov will join an NHL club Philadelphia Flyers before the end of this season, The Athletic reports, citing a league source.

In the summer of 2022, Fedotov signed a rookie contract with Philadelphia, but he was called up for military service. At the end of his service, the goalkeeper signed a two-year agreement with CSKA Moscow, which announced on Thursday the termination of the contract with the hockey player.

According to The Athletic, Fedotov’s contract with Philadelphia will not begin until he joins the Flyers. The goaltender has a valid agreement with the Flyers and will be able to play this season, after which he will become a free agent.

As noted in the document, the NHL confirmed that “there are no obstacles” to Fedotov’s immediate transfer to Philadelphia or his playing for the club.

Last season, the 27-year-old goalie played 49 games in the KHL regular season and playoffs, keeping five clean sheets.
